Time to infodump about the animals I'm supposedly a nerd about.
Tumblr media
All pictures in this post are N. yvonneae, the southern ningaui (Image credit: Owen Lishmund)
The ningauis (in the genus Ningaui, if you can believe it) are a group of tiny dasyurid marsupials native to the arid and semi-arid regions of Australia. Smaller than their close dunnart relatives (very close, as I will explain later), and with broader hindfeet, ningauis were first documented by western science relatively recently by Australian mammal standards. Although some specimens had been collected previously, being haphazardly assigned to planigales (another genus of miniscule dasyurids), it wasn't until 1975 that the genus Ningaui was erected and its first two species were described - N. ridei, the Wongai ningaui, and N. timealeyi, the Pilbara ningaui. A third species, the southern ningaui (N. yvonneae), was named in 1983.
Oh, and in case you were wondering where the name "ningaui" comes from, it refers to tiny beings from Aboriginal mythology that come out at night, are covered in hair, have notably short feet and eat their food raw. Most of these traits are also shared by these little marsupials, hence why palaeontologist Mike Archer (the original author of the genus) found it to be a fitting name for them!
Tumblr media
(Image credit: glandarius)
Ningauis are small - really small, some of the smallest land mammals in fact. With the tiniest individuals being only 5 cm long, not including the tail, they are about the same length as Australia's smallest native mammal, the long-tailed planigale. However, ningauis are significantly chunkier and therefore usually weigh a couple more grams, meaning planigales win in regards to all-around tininess. The very largest ningauis still only reach about 8 cm in length and 14 grams in weight.
What they lack in size they make up for in ferocity however, as they follow the typical dasyurid trend of becoming increasingly savage the smaller they get. Tasmanian devils, despite their reputation, are actually quite relaxed when handled - on the other end of the spectrum, ningauis, which are around a thousand times smaller than a devil, will try to murder you, your family and everyone you hold dear if they find themselves captured. But, despite their best efforts to chew the fingers off of every field mammalogist in inland Australia, they aren't very strong.
Tumblr media Tumblr media
remorseless beasts (Image credit: Tina Gillespie & Miss.chelle.13)
These ferocious predators feed on a variety of different prey items, the majority of which are small invertebrates - in the case of the Wongai ningaui, they prefer prey that is less than a centimetre long. However, they will also go after larger prey, having epic duels with grasshoppers, spiders, centipedes and even small skinks which they subdue with a crushing bite to the back of the head. Unlike their dunnart relatives, the shorter, broader feet of ningauis allows them to climb into shrubs and grass clumps.
All ningaui species are extremely similar to one another, so much so that the Wongai ningaui and southern ningaui are almost externally indistinguishable and the Pilbara ningaui can only be told apart by looking at its foot pads, teat number and skull. However, they can usually be distinguished by distribution. The Pilbara ningaui is the most range restricted, being endemic to the central and western Pilbara region of western Australia. The southern ningaui occurs in three disjunct populations across the southern semi-arid zone, whilst the Wongai ningaui is distributed widely across much of the interior. All species show a strong preference for environments dominated by spinifex grass (Triodia), which they use as shelter.
Tumblr media
A ningaui takes shelter amongst the spinifex (Image credit: Euan Moore)
In regards to how they are related to other dasyurids, ningauis fall in the tribe Sminthopsini together with the kultarr (Antechinomys laniger, another species I really need to cover sometime) and many species of dunnart (Sminthopsis). However, recent phylogenetic studies have consistently recovered both Antechinomys and Ningaui as being within the Sminthopsis lineage, meaning that both ningauis and the kultarr are, in essence, just weird dunnarts. With Sminthopsis as we currently understand it being highly paraphyletic, a revision of the genus is needed.

an update on some isopod projects I’ve been working on!
Tumblr media Tumblr media
the het albino Armadillidium nasatum are now producing F2 and there’s a lot of albino babies! little snowballs when they roll up
Tumblr media Tumblr media
Big Leopard (an unusually yellow Porcellio scaber) had a lot of kids, and many of her sons are beautifully mottled with both orange and yellow. the most common yellow mottling genes only affect females, so this is probably something new… or perhaps an American line of “Orin’s Calico.” (they also are just as skittish and fast as she was, hence the featherweight forceps restraint)
Tumblr media Tumblr media
no idea where the piebald Trachelipus rathkii came from. normal wild grandparents, mothers were albino, but it seems I’ve got more than one morph in these kids. same story on the pied Porcellionides pruinosus, papa was pink, mama was unrelated normal gray. not sure how either morph will inherit
Tumblr media Tumblr media
the riverside strain of Armadillidium vulgare has made many quite lovely individuals, like the pied female and gold-brushed male pictured. since they’re nearing breeding age, I’ve set aside an unusual dull yellowish pair, but since both pieds are female I’ve left them in with the rest.
Tumblr media Tumblr media
finally for some more P. scaber: the “Rose Quartz” male has been putting on a lot of size, and so have his offspring! perhaps next month he will have some pink grandchildren. the “Mosaic Dalmatian” clutch have been separated into two groups, 14 mosaic and 10 normal “Dalmatian.” the ratio would imply the gene is dominant, since the father is not closely related & probably isn’t heterozygous. I’ll need to breed some to wildtype to know for sure how it inherits.
I’ve got a lot more weird isopod alchemy I’m cooking up, but it’s nice to see the stuff I began working on in 2022 starting to produce more mutants… even if they aren’t exactly what I expected.

Madagascar, Lemurs, OneHealth.......a Masters? 🏝️🐒🔭🎓(U9)
Hey friends, its been a while and I’m glad you’re here!
This weeks’ prompt encourages us to share something about nature that gets us excited and ooooooooooooooooh am I excited! Like I’ve mentioned before, I’m a 4th year zoology student which 1) means I know a lot of cool animal stuff (ask me questions!), and 2) it’s almost time for me to graduate!
So today I’d like to talk about my current Masters application and the really cool OneHealth conservation research I have done (and hope to do again) in Madagascar!
Tumblr media
Over the summer I got the opportunity to take the One Health Approach to Conservation Field school where we were taught zoological, ecological, and anthropological approaches to conservation issues in Madagascar’s rainforest and unique dry deciduous forest within Ankarafantsika National Park (Picture a rainforest but take away the rain, the biggest animal is the same kind of lemur as Zoboomafoo, and also the soil is like sand!!). While I won’t go into too much detail about most of the field work we practiced, like tree identification, phrenology, and size measurements, participant-observation sessions in tree-planting, rice harvesting, and a local village classroom, and of course-tent living and consistent rice and beans eating, I willllllllllll go into detail about the lemurs, cause oh so much do I love those little guys.
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media
(1. Male with eye tumor/injury, 2. me with two mothers (if you look close you can see 2 baby heads!), 3. me taking leaf samples to make a dry-season Tree ID sketch, 4. my luxurious living quarters for the month.)
Our instructions were to do both focal and scan sampling, but my absolute favourite part of the trip was following the lemur groups and trying to identify the specific individuals while they were either chilling in our camp or being extremely chaotic in the forest.
During these observations, not once but twice did I witness 2 separate groups have lemurs literally try to kill an individual from the other group... and so when asking about this to my professor, the general conclusion we came to after he told me he’s never seen such violence despite coming to the park for years, was that the increased forest fragmentation (deforestation making the forest into sections rather than one continuous space) might be forcing groups that should be far apart into sharing the same spaces, causing fights for space, food, etc.
This species of lemur (Coquerel’s sifaka) is critically endangered and is  a huge sense of pride for the indigenous people of Madagascar. Many of the parks residents follow taboos that forbid lemur hunting and consumption to protect these creatures. Unfortunately, its possible that either the  past or current farming practices of some of them are negatively affecting lemurs, potentially without realizing. Not only does this become an anthropological issue, but if true, is a logistical problem best answered with knowledge of the lemurs behaviour, spatial and abundance knowledge on the plants used for food and shelter by both lemurs and people, and of course interviewing, participating in, and  potentially educating and being educated by  the residents to get a proper understanding of how to tackle this problem.
And so that’s the general gist of what I’ll be diving deeper into for my Masters, wish me luck!

Gaffneylania: Argentinian Horned Turtle
Those familiar with the reptiles of Cenozoic Australia may be familiar with the turtle family known as the Meiolaniidae. A group of stem-turtles that appear deceptively like modern snapping turtles or land tortoises, yet are not especially close to either. To those that know them, Meiolaniids bear some resemblance to ankylosaurs or even ceratopsians, possessing horns that sometimes form frill like structures and having clubbed tails. The two illustrations below are by the always talented Hodari Nundu and were drawn for the articles on New Caledonia and Lord Howe Island by The Extinctions (check them out), featuring Meiolania mackayi and Meiolania platyceps respectively.
Tumblr media Tumblr media
While meiolaniids are mostly associated with Australia and the surrounding islands, primarily around the later half of the Neogene and the Quarternary, their lineage starts much earlier and far away. Meiolaniids first appeared in Patagonia some 50 million years ago. Previously one genus was known from there, the frilled Niolamia, until in 2015 Sterli and colleagues described a second Argentinian meiolaniid: Gaffneylania auricularis (Gaffney's Roamer with Ears).
Now on a surface level, Gaffneylania is a wonderfully complete animal. We have parts of the skull, most of the lower jaw, multiple vertebrae of the neck and tail, various shell plates from different specimens and limb bones. In theory great, in practice not so much, as most these elements are sadly very fragmentary and disarticulated. So it takes some creativity to put things together.
Take the horns for example. While we have parts of the skull, we lack the skull roof and most of the upper jaw (safe for a fragment of the maxilla+premaxilla). So we don't have as clear a picture of how the horns and shields of Gaffneylania should look like. We do have a horn, but its broken at the base so we can't tell how it would fit on the skull. Still we can look at it and compare it to others. Now from the front, the horns of Gaffneylania (1st from the left) are broad and flattened, similar to what we see in Niolamia (2nd from the left) yet different in having rounded, not pointed, tips. They also differ clearly from the less flat horns we see in Ninjemys and Meiolania (3rd and 4th respectively). The images below in order are from Sterli et al. 2015, Victoria Arbour, Ghedo and David Morgan-Mar.
Tumblr media
In other parts it also generally matches other meiolaniids. The limbs are very robust and short, the lower jaw is short but differs from Meiolania in having two, not three cutting ridges, and further differs in which ridge is the bigger one. The shell tho known mostly from individual fragments does at least show that its outer edge was serrated rather than smooth. The fossil material also includes a series of osteoderms, bone that was embeded into the skin and functioned as armor. These osteoderms came in different sizes and likely covered the forelimbs of Gaffneylania. Below are elements from Gaffneylania compared to Niolamia (reconstruction by Sterli et al. 2011) and to Miolania (Richard Owen 1888).
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media
Anatomically there isn't a whole lot more to break down, as we don't have preserved tail rings that form the tail club in derived neiolaniids (tho that would have been useful in determining relationships). So lets briefly address how it happens that meiolaniids are known from Australia and South America, despite their distance. The short answer is rather simple. Antarctica. Meiolaniiformes were a chiefly Gondwanan group that at one point or another disperesed into Antarctica, at the time not yet a frozen wasteland, and continued to diversify there. From Antarctica, meiolaniids could have traveled to both South America and Australia before the two continents split off entirely. Through this, members of the same family ended up on vastly different continents when climate began to change for the worse, becoming colder and dryer. And that's when the paths diverged. South America didn't move especially much and around the Middle Eocene turtles began to go extinct in Patagonia, unable to deal with the temperatures. Things would have gone similarily in Australia if it wasn't for the fact that the continent was continuously drifting north at the same time, balancing out the climate change with just getting closer to warmer latitudes. But even then, meiolaniids on the mainland suffered the same fate as much of Australia's megafauna while their island relatives might have survived longer, but obviously not until today.
To any paleoartists out there, there has seemingly never been an attempt at reconstructing this animal. Just thought I might mention that. And of course the obligatory Wikipedia page, courtesy of yours truly: Gaffneylania - Wikipedia

Dinosaur Profile: Stokesosaurus
Tumblr media
An early relative of the great Tyrannosaurus rex, Stokesosaurus provides a window into the early history of the infamous Tyrannosaur family and a new perspective of the giants to be.
Background
Stokesosaurus was described in 1974 by geologist James Henry Madsen amid various Allosaur specimens collected at the famous Cleveland-Dinosaur Quarry in Emery County, Utah as part of the equally famous Morrison Formation. The Morrison Formation dates back to the late Jurassic Period from 156-146 million years ago. It was in these rocks that famous dinosaurs such as the aformentioned Allosaurus, Stegosaurus, Apatosaurus, Brontosaurus, and Brachiosaurus were discovered all the way back to the infamous Bone Wars.
Tumblr media
North America during the Late Jurassic almost resembled that of today, having broken apart from Africa and South America during the breakup of the supercontinent Pangea. Instead, it was part of a supercontinent that is referred to as Laurasia along with North and South China, while South America, Africa, India, Australia, and Antartica were joined together in the southern Gondwana.
Due to the formation of new coastlines with the birth of the new Atlantic, the once arid deserts became dominated by coastal rainforest and rich savannahs. With so much greenery to go around, it provided the perfect habitat for dinosaurs to become giants.
Tumblr media
Late Jurassic Utah was not without its challenges though. Dry seasons were especially harsh with water being a scarce resource. Species that couldn't migrate were forced to congregate at ever shrinking pools of water, which could dry up completely in particularly bad seasons. These became hazardous as desperately thirsty animals would either find themselves trapped in thick mud to be preyed upon by predators, or just die from dehydration being unwilling to leave their water source.
The Cleveland-Quarry is one of these traps. Over time, the returning waters from the wet season would quickly bury dead carcasses and preserve them for generations to come. Allosaurus was a surprisingly common find here, probably attracted to the scent of rotting meat, with unlucky individuals becoming stuck as well.
It's among the specimens of Allosaurus that Stokesosaurus would be identified, likely drawn by the same desperation that spurned many a carnivore to their death.
Evolutionary History
Tumblr media
Stokesosaurus clevandii is considered part of what is referred to as Pantyrannosauria: a group that is more advanced than the more primitive Proceratosaurs that includes Guanlong, an often-cited tyrannosaur ancestor. Proceratosaurs and early Pantyrannosaurs were small to medium-sized predators, often overshadowed by the larger allosaurs. Believed to have migrated to North America from Asia.
They in turn are members of the coelurosaur family that first evolved from around 160 million years ago. Coelurosaurs are dinosaurs that are most closely related to birds, such as dromaeosaurs and the tyrannosaurs themselves. Small and lightweight, they were able to feed primarily on small game and avoid direct competition with larger predators.
Description
Tumblr media
What little we have of Stokesosaurus clevelandi (Stokes' Lizard of Cleveland) are mainly fragmentary remains. The most complete and intact specimen is UMNH 2938, which consists of a left hip bone. It's believed to belong to a juvenile, with the lower picture being scaled to a probable adult.
Tumblr media
With an estimated length of 3 to 4 meters when fully grown, Stokesosaurus was a pint sized predator. Far smaller than the more famous giant herbivores that populated prehistoric Utah. This would've restricted its diet to smaller game such as rodents or young dinosaurs small enough to attack. To catch agile prey such as these, it's likely Stokesosaurus's light frame would've allowed it to be fast and agile themselves.
Being small and fast would also allow it to deal with the larger and more ferocious allosaurs. Stokesosaurus would've simply been too scrawny and small to make a proper meal out of, so they were more than likely not worth the effort needed by the larger predators to catch them. The most contact the two groups would've had would be during feedings where the smaller Stokesosaurus would easily be chased off by the larger allosaurs. Not before taking a few bites from the carcass themselves first of course.
Surviving Among Giants
Tumblr media
Despite being in the low end of the food chain, there are certain advantages to being small. For starters, a small body mass requires less amounts of food to maintain. Meaning Stokesosaurus can afford to spend less time hunting and expending energy.
A lesser need for food also means a lesser need for territory and a steady supply of meat. Big predators often need wide territories in order to maintain their immense size. And with such a high demand in food and space, means competition for territory can be fierce and often dangerous. Small predators like Stokesosaurus avoid this problem by not having a need for such wide territories.
Life for a big predatory dinosaur was rough. Between having to hunt dangerous big game and contend with rivals for large territories, many large predatory dinosaur remains have evidence of injury. The famous Allosaurus specimen MOR 693 or "Big Al" was discovered to have evidence of 19 broken bones throughout his life, with signs of an illness being his cause of death. Stokesosaurus may have been able to avoid this fate by going after smaller game and having a reduced need for territory, thus reducing the threat of deadly competition. Living small and avoiding life threatening battles or hunts probably allowed Stokesaurus and other early tyrannosaurs to thrive under the shadows of giants. Until they were able to become the famous predators known the world over
Pop Culture
Tumblr media
Stokesosaurus has a very minimal presence in media, though it does make a noticeable appearance in the Zoo Tycoon 2: Extinct Animals expansion pack. Players are able to adopt Stokesosaurus to add to their zoo as a 1 1/2 star animal. Here it has been beefed up in size to a medium sized carnivore with a large enclosure requirement and is treated as an apex predator similar to Tyrannosaurus rex.
Tumblr media
There is also an easter egg of sorts related to Stokesosaurus. If a painting easel is placed within its enclosure as a toy, it'll put on a pair of glasses and paint on the easel, similar to an elephant.

I Bought A Snake
Tumblr media
(Picture of Sisu’s litter. Unlike Ball Python’s, Boas are live born. Sisu is in there somewhere.)
As a kid in the 70s, I frequented pet stores and was enamored with the little snakes in there. There would be some Corn Snakes, usually Ball Pythons, and Boas.  The Ball Pythons and Boas looked similar as babies, but the pet shop shop people would guide me toward the Ball Pythons - the Boas got huge and were temperamental they'd say. Also, all the snakes ate mice, conveniently hoarded in a separate terrarium piled on top of each other for about a quarter each. This was a bummer. I liked the mice too (I will get into feeding another time). I thought the coolest snake was the Boa, with it's sleek head and more curious personality, but even if my parents allowed, I wouldn't want a huge, angry snake as a pet.
What I didn't realize is those Boas in the pet stores in the 70s were some of the very first Boas being sold as pet snakes. And the people selling them knew almost nothing about them. As they were bringing in exotic fish from South America, they'd catch and throw in some Boas for a little extra cash. There was not yet any regard for the type of Boa being sold. Weird to think snakes have been around 130 million years - with the dinosaurs, survived the ice age, adapted and evolved all over the planet - and these Boas end up in little shops at the same time I am walking in.
Vin Russo, author of The More Complete Boa Constrictor, worked in one of these pet stores. He was one of the early ones to recognize that these snakes coming in labeled as Boas actually varied in size, pattern, temperament and care. He was a pioneer of categorizing and captive breeding snakes.
Vin was on the East Coast, I grew up in the West. In Palm Springs, where the days were scorching but desert nights were cool. I'd frequently see snakes with the Kangaroo Rats and lizards as I'd walk around in the evening. I believe this is where my interest in these animals began, and I'm sure there's a certain nostalgia now.
Over the years since then, the classification of Boa Constrictors has been adjusted many times. The most common being the Boa Constrictor Imperator (recently changed to just Boa Imperator). But there are many types with distinct variances.
There are essentially three groups of Boa Constrictors:
The common pet store boa today, which is a mixed-bred BCI. These tend to make good pets as they are docile and attractive, but do vary in size and pattern and you don't really know what you're going to end up with. They also tend to get large.
Morph Boas, these are also mostly BCI, but are bred specifically for the pattern/look of the snake, which get pretty spectacular. There is a wide variety, with new patterns going for a high price. While you generally do know who the parents are (since they are specifically bred by breeders to achieve these patterns) I have observed you will get quite a range in terms of size and temperament, which is not what they are breeding for.
Locality Boas. These are captive-bred snakes that maintain a bloodline to the original locality they came from. It's sort of like purebred vs. mixed bred dogs. And like dogs, neither is better or worse as a pet and every individual has its own personality. But I would say with a purebred or locality boa, you have more information about the animal you are getting. Unlike purebred dogs, which were bred for specific traits, Locality Boas just don't introduce anything new - so it is a continuation of a bloodline of snake as it evolved in a given location. These are the Locality Boas:
Boa Constrictor Species Classification
Boa Constrictor Imperator or Boa Imperator (BCI) There are about 10 sub-species of these. Including Dwarf Boas from Belize, the popular Hog Island Boa from Honduras, and the pure Columbian boa from Barranquilla.
Boa Constrictor Sigma (BCS) These are Boas from Mexico, including the increasingly popular Tarahumara Mountain Boa, which are prized for their small size and dark exotic pattern. Although these are known to be "nippy" as babies.
Boa Constrictor Constrictor (BCC) These tend to be some of the more striking looking snakes, but also more irritable. And they can also get to be 12 feet. They include the Surinam, Brazilian, Peruvian, and others east of the Andes.
Boa Constrictor Longicauda (BCL) An interesting Peruvian Boa that turns blacker as it ages.
Boa Constrictor Occidentalis (BCO) The Argentine Boa is one of the largest and a very beatutiful boa.
Boa Constrictor Nebulosa (BCN) The Clouded boa, which I don't know much about.
Boa Constrictor Sabogae (BCS) The popular Pearl Island boa.
Boa Constrictor Amarali (BCA) A very interesting, thicker bodied Boa that I was leaning toward buying, but did not end up getting.
In all cases there is sexual dimorphism, the female is notably larger than the male. That is why I intended to get a male snake. But that is not what I ended up with.
I ultimately purchased a beautiful female Locality Boa directly from Vin and had her shipped to me.
Sisu is a Boa Imperator from Barranquilla, Columbia. This just means they can trace back her lineage from Vin Russo to Gus Rentfro's company Rio Bravo before him. Rentfro originally caught and and began a captive-bred colony of Barranquilla Boas in the 70s and 80s.
Barranquilla are known for being docile, inquisitive, and not growing as large as many of the others (although they are not dwarf boas).
It is also believed Barranquilla Boas have ancestry of BCC, as Boa Constrictor Constrictor are indigenous to Columbia just on the other side of the Andes. As a a result, they have what I consider a very striking, wild look to them.
I have spent less than a month with Sisu. I started this blog to document my education and fascination with my new companion. I am glad they grow slowly.

Week 2:
Penguin Activity:
A cartoon penguin created in Adobe Illustrator using vectors.
Tumblr media
STEP 1:
To begin with, a pill shape is created using the ELLIPSE tool to make a circle. Then, using the DIRECT SELECTION tool, the bottom point of the circle is selected and deleted leaving a half circle arc. This is the duplicated and reflect so that there are now two half-circle arcs which are mirror images of each other. The requisite space is then left between them. By drawing a marquee around the bottom left point of the top shape and the top left of the right point, they can be joined with a straight line using the JOIN function. The same is then done for the right-hand side points, and a pill is formed. By drawing a marquee around the new shape and using the GROUP function, the new shape can be turned into one shape.
Tumblr media
STEP 2:
To add the tail and lick of hair, use the PEN tool and the ADD POINT feature, more points can be added to the pill shape. Then using DIRECT SELECTION, these points can be manipulated - in this case, dragging the middle point of 3 points the tail feathers and hair lick can be stretched out of the pill shape. Once the are in approximately the right position, the angles of the curves can be adjusted be using DIRECT SELECTION on the handles of the points.
Tumblr media
STEP 3:
The eyes are created by using the ELLIPSE tool. The fill of the eye has a GRADIENT applied to it. The gradient blends 2 (or more) colours to achieve a natural-looking transition between them. The preset RADIAL GRADIENT uses a circular effect and worked well for the eyes. The white reflective glint is just another ellipse filled with white. The two ellipses that form each eye can then be GROUPED together and duplicated to produce the second eye. This method eliminates the need to finesse the shapes and sizes of the ellipse to make sure the match. The beak outline was made with the PEN tool, and is 3 straight lines forming a triangle. Again using the DIRECT SELECTION tool, two of the triangle's points were softened into curves by dragging the little circle that appears inside the point.
Tumblr media
STEP 4:
The feet are made using a series of curves to produce the top half of the appendage. This is then duplicated, reflected, and flipped to make the bottom half, ensuring that it is symmetrical. Once the 2 halves are aligned, a marquee is drawn around the foot and GROUPED to create one shape.
Tumblr media
By duplicating the foot, and off-setting the two shapes can be super-imposed on each other. By selecting the path along the bottom of each toe of the upper-most shape and deleting it the overlapping parts of the toes can be removed. Then it is a case of selecting the two points at the end of the toe and using the JOIN function to draw a straight line between them, the same is then done for the two points in the webbing of each toe.
Tumblr media
Combining the new, 3D foot into one shape with the GROUP function allows us to flatten the shape so it appears that it is standing flat on the ground. The leg is a rectangle drawn using the PEN tool with the bottom two points softened into curves. GROUP the leg and foot into one. Duplicate and then rotate it to the required angle so it looks like he is stepping. I also made this 2nd leg a little smaller than the other as it is furthest away from the viewer. The shape can then be filled with colour, and a decent penguin's foot with the appearance of 3 dimensions is created.
Tumblr media
STEP 5:
Now that there are multiple components to the picture, it is useful to separate them into LAYERS using the LAYERS palette. This enables us to work on individual parts of the penguin. Each layer can be hidden/revealed with the eye in the left-most column of the palette. The next column with the padlock locks/unlocks layers. When locked, that layer cannot be changed until unlocked again. This is useful for ensuring that changes aren't accidentally made to those parts of the image while working on another layer. It is also useful to give each layer a name that corresponds to what is happening on said layer so that they can be easily accessed and switched between without wasting time trying to figure out which parts of the image are on which layer. Different aspects of the image cange be moved between layers by using the SELECTION tool. A coloured dot will appear in the right-most column (not shown), by dragging this to a different layer in the palette, that part of the image will then be deposited on the new layer - this is also useful for separating a one layered image into multiple layers as more aspects are added to it.
Tumblr media
STEP 6:
To give the penguin some belly feathers, the rough shape that will appear on the body is drawn with the PEN tool using a mix of curves. Using a bright colour for the stroke is good so that it is easily distinguishible. Everything that appears outside of the main pill shape of the body can be slapped in without too much thought as to the angles. all that is needed is a closed shape. Now open the PATHFINDER palette and with both shapes selected, chose the INTERSECT Shape Mode.
Tumblr media
This cause the overlap between the 2 shapes to create a new shape and everything outside the body is gone. Turn off the outline of the belly feathers shape and adjust colour as required.
Tumblr media
Using the same process as for creating the belly feathers, we can add some shadow to the penguin to give the appearance of depth to the body. Lower the OPACITY of the shadow shape so that it is not just a solid colour and allows the 2 colours of the bird's body to show through. The highlight on the head was created by making a circle with the ELLIPSE tool, the ADD point feature of the PEN tool. A bunch of points were added around the circle and then stretched and re-angled (as described in STEP 2) to give the impression of light bouncing off that part of the penguin's head.
Tumblr media
STEP 7:
The wing is added, and moved to the front of the image using the OBJECT menu on the toolbar - ARRANGE - MOVE TO FRONT. The penguin's right foot was moved to the back of the image in the same way, except using he MOVE TO BACK function. Colour is added to the beak, with a second triangle drawn over the top with a different hue of orange to give the impression of 3 dimensions. Finally, add an opaque ellipse, or two beneath the penguin to act as a drop shadow, further breathing life into the little guy.
